Output 31e678c519a2c62a3a3616b2019dd1655885ae3008e431578baca85b0f73de65:1

value
998662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 524b42d4b9353afa84009c05ccf062a4f7d97004 OP_EQUAL
address
39C9VWBEuRMnVJ6WLxCTY4ZpmtkRrGu2q6
transaction
31e678c519a2c62a3a3616b2019dd1655885ae3008e431578baca85b0f73de65
spent
true